#273c23 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#273c23 is composed of 15.3% red, 23.5%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35% cyan, 0% magenta, 41.7% yellow and 76.5% black. It has a hue angle of 110.4 degrees, a saturation of 26.3% and a lightness of 18.6%. #273c23 color hex could be obtained by blending #4e7846 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

● #273c23 color description : Very dark desaturated lime green.
#273c23 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#273c23 has RGB values of R:39, G:60, B:35 and CMYK values of C:0.35, M:0, Y:0.42, K:0.76. Its decimal value is 2571299.
